Obituary:


SHINNSTON — Terry Dale Martin, 71, of Shinnston, passed away Friday, Nov. 3, 2017,
at his home following an extended illness.
He was born Sept. 21, 1946, in Marion County, the son of the late Leonard Martin
and Audrey Eddy Martin Carpenter.
Terry worked for 21 year at the Spelter Zinc Plant until it closed in 2001 then
continued his education to become an electrician. He later retired form Tri-County
Electric as a Journeyman. He was a “Jack of all trades” and a master of none. He
enjoyed working and building anything he could with wood. He loved his cats and
enjoyed feeding and watching the hummingbirds and fishing.
Terry is survived by his wife of 49 years, Shirley Ann (Craig) Martin; a son, Mark
Craig and companion Kim of Philippi; a daughter, Tracey (Martin) Mazzie and husband
Mark of Shinnston; six grandchildren, Mark Jr., Tisha, Rick and Logan Craig, Justin Hall
and Montana Mazzie; seven great-grandchildren; a sister, Lena (Jeanie) Roberts and
companion Robert “Tuff” DuDash; and a brother, James Martin and wife Rose, all of Fairmont.

Velma (Peggy) June Coombs 
(June 4, 1933 - November 27, 2017)


It is with great sadness that the family of Velma June "Peggy" Stiles Coombs, age 84 of Braceville announces her passing after a lengthy battle with leukemia on Monday, November 27, 2017 at Signature Healthcare. Peggy was born June 4, 1933 in Morgantown, WV to the late Paul and Mary (McCardle) Stiles.
Peg was a 1980 graduate of Kent State University and worked as an administrative secretary for Hiram College, the Warren Tribune and was an executive secretary for the CEO of St. Joseph's Hospital before retiring in 1995. On numerous occasions, during her many years of employment she was voted for and earned the honor of Secretary of the Year. Peg attended Delightful Evangelical Church in Southington. She enjoyed collecting dolls, antiques and glassware. She loved to travel and going back to visit her family and friends in Morgantown.
Peggy will be lovingly remembered by her husband of 67 years, Carl R. Coombs whom she married on July 4, 1950, her two sons; Carl Lynn Coombs and Brian Coombs both of Braceville, nieces; Brenda Stiles Reinhart, Sheila Stiles, Mary Stiles (David) Zimmerman and Debbie Knapton. Peggy was preceded in death by her parents and brothers, Albin and Ralph Stiles.
